Chintpurni

Chintpurni Temple is one of the most respected Shakti Peeths in Himachal Pradesh. Devotees believe that prayers offered here help remove worries and bring peace to the mind. This temple is surrounded by green hills which create a calm and spiritual atmosphere. Visiting Chintpurni gives a peaceful beginning to your Himachal Pradesh itinerary and fills the journey with faith, positivity and spiritual comfort.

Jwalaji

Jwalaji Temple is famous for its natural flame that turns continuously without any fuel. This flame is believed to represent the power of the Goddess and has strong religious importance. Devotees visit to offer prayers and witness this rare spiritual sight. The quiet surroundings and deep devotion felt here make Jwalaji an essential stop during the 5-days spiritual tour.

Chamunda Devi

Chamunda Devi Temple is located near the Baner River and surrounded by scenic hills. Dedicated to Goddess Chamunda, this temple is known for its strong yet peaceful spiritual energy. Devotees visit to seek blessings, strength and inner peace. The calm location and natural beauty make Chamunda Devi a soothing and meaningful experience during your Himachal visit.

Baglamukhi Temple

Baglamukhi Temple is a powerful spiritual place where devotees pray for protection, strength and positive energy. Many people come here to perform special prayers and rituals. This temple holds deep religious importance and attracts travelers from many regions. Its strong spiritual presence makes Baglamukhi Temple an important stop.

Anandpur Sahib

Anandpur Sahib is a popular sacred place in Sikhism and it holds great spiritual value. The gurudwara offers a peaceful environment for prayer, reflection and meditation. Devotees visit to feel inner calm and devotion. A visit to Anandpur Sahib adds spiritual diversity and harmony to your journey.

Naina Devi

Naina Devi Temple is located on a hilltop and offers beautiful views of the surrounding valleys. It is one of the popular Shakti Peeths in India. Devotees visit to seek blessings, peace and fulfillment. The spiritual atmosphere and scenic setting make Naina Devi a perfect and peaceful ending to your spiritual tour.

Ideal Season for a Spiritual Himachal Trip

The best time to take our 5-day spiritual Himachal tour is from March to June and September to November, when the weather is pleasant and travel is easy. Winter months are also good for devotees who prefer fewer crowds, cool weather and a peaceful atmosphere.

Day by Day

Detailed Itinerary

DAY 1 Amritsar – Arrival +

Upon arrival, our representative will meet and drive you to the hotel followed by check in. Overnight stay at hotel in Amritsar

DAY 2 Amritsar – Chintapurni – Jwalaji – Kangra (By Road: 250 Kms / 6 Hours Drive) +

After early morning breakfast, proceed for Kangra. En-route, visit Mata Chintapurni and Jawalaji Temple. Upon arrival. check-in at the hotel in Kangra. Ovenight stay at hotel in Kangra.

DAY 3 Kangra – Chamunda Devi – Dharamshala (By Road: 70 Kms. / 2 Hours Drive) +

After breakfast, proceed for Dharamshala and en-route, visit Chamunda Devi Temple. Upon arrival, check-in at hotel in Dharamshala. Later, visit the Norbulingka Institute for a Tibetan cultural heritage experience and St Johns Church. If time permits, also visit the War Memorial at Dharamshala that commemorates martyrs of the area. Overnight stay at hotel in Dharamshala.

DAY 4 Dharamshala – Baglamukhi Temple – Anandpur Sahib (By Road: 180 Kms. / 4 Hours Drive)) +

After breakfast, checkout from the hotel and visit the Dalai Lama Temple complex and Bhagsunag Falls and Bhagsu temple in Mcleodganj. Later, drive to Anandpur Sahib and en-route, visit the Baglamukhi temple. Upon arrival, visit the Gurudwara Anandpur Sahib. Later, check in hotel and relax for the day. Overnight stay at hotel in Anandpur Sahib.

DAY 5 Anandpur Sahib – Naina Devi (By Road: 250 Kms. / 6 Hours Drive) – Amritsar (Departure) +

Wake up and settle for breakfast. Drive to Amritsar and en-route, visit the Mata Naina Devi temple. Upon reaching Amritsar, direct transfer to airport for flight back home.

We booked a trip to Ladakh based on positive reviews on tripadvisor. It was a personal 7 nights 8 days trip. They asked us our preferences and came up with an itinerary and price with 3 or 4 star hotel options. The trip included leh, pangong tso, shyok,nubra valley, turtuk, alchi and travelling through high altitude snowy passes khardungla and changla and kargil (we added kargil). We went late june early july. It was beautiful and flowers were starting to come up, and also snowmelts. A bit scary in shyok as the road in places disappeared and we drove over stones and through water for a few kilometres. We saw marmot, wild donkey and free horses, yak and several birds. The mountains are majestic. The altitude does make you a bit breathless, none of us had any health condition and we felt it. Our local contact in leg provided by traeminent tours advised us on altitude sickness and he emphasised several times on contacting him if we ever felt unfortable beyond the usual symptoms, how much and when to sleep. We followed his instructions carefully. We also took diomax for tge altitude breathlessness the first night which helped but it makes you thirsty and gives you a headache so we stopped taking it after. For our stay in Pangong tso our Leh person Gurmeet told us to take an oxygen cylinder reason being its higher altitude and there are no hospitals. An oxygen cylinder has 3 hours worth of oxygen should you need to drive to a hospital. We considered the Rs 2,500 an insurance and we did feel more breathless at pangong. While we could have managed without oxygen the oxygen did help ease the tightness in our chest (maybe coming from hot humid sea level singapore we took probably longer to adapt). We chose the 3 star option and did not regret it. Most cases the rooms were spacious and had great views. At pangong tso we asked to upgrade to a room with a view for an additional Rs 6.6k per person we were 3, sharing a room so we paid Rs 19.8k we felt was steep but were told taxes are high and dinner was included. Our Rs 51k per person for the trip included an excellent calm careful and informative driver Jimme and a sturdy spacious vehicle, breakfast and in two places dinner. Jimme's playlist is also great so after our trip we asked him for it. We saw beautiful monastries at Alchi, Lamayuru, Diskit, moonland the impressive Indus, Shyok and Suru rivers which we drove along. Jagmohan our tour coordinator was helpful and accommodating of our requests to add Kargil. Over all an excellent trip and we were glad we chose Traeminent.  July, 2026
